Match Commentary

  • 45'+3': Leandro Cabrera (Espanyol) is shown the yellow card.
  • 45': Substitution, Espanyol. Keidi Bare replaces Edu Expósito.
  • 54': Oihan Sancet (Athletic Club) is shown the yellow card for a bad foul.
  • 56': Substitution, Athletic Club. Gorka Guruzeta replaces Nico Williams.
  • 60': Substitution, Espanyol. Simo replaces Keidi Bare because of an injury.
  • 70': Substitution, Espanyol. Omar El Hilali replaces Fernando Calero because of an injury.
  • 71': Substitution, Espanyol. José Carlos Lazo replaces Javier Puado.
  • 71': Substitution, Athletic Club. Raúl García replaces Iñaki Williams.
  • 71': Substitution, Athletic Club. Unai Vencedor replaces Oihan Sancet.
  • 83': Goal! Athletic Club 0, Espanyol 1. Martin Braithwaite (Espanyol) right footed shot from the centre of the box to the bottom left corner.
  • 84': Substitution, Athletic Club. Jon Morcillo replaces Íñigo Lekue.
  • 86': Substitution, Espanyol. Dani Gómez replaces Martin Braithwaite.
  • 90': Óscar De Marcos (Athletic Club) is shown the yellow card for a bad foul.
  • 90'+1': Dani Gómez (Espanyol) is shown the yellow card.
  • 90'+3': Unai Vencedor (Athletic Club) is shown the yellow card for a bad foul.
  • 90'+8': Second Half ends, Athletic Club 0, Espanyol 1.
